Correlation of High Range Resolution Radar Signals of Aircraft with Modelled Data Stored in a Data Base

Performaning a Non-cooperative Identification function (NCl) depends mainly on the database with which measured radar data can be compared. This paper is concerned with one dimensional high range resolution signals of airborne targets and the possiblity of creating matching templates from modelled data for storage in a template library. Both the measured data and the modelled data are processed to obtain range profile plots as functions of the target aspect angle. The measured and simulated plots are compared for different targets. Further, both data sets are tested in such a way that cuts through the plots are taken as templates for profiles under a certain aspect angle az=y. These cuts are correlated with the original measured range profiles. Identification statistics are obtained from the correlation with the modelled data and with the measurement based data.
